Why a PSA 6 Grade Matters
So, what exactly does a PSA 6 grade mean for a Sandy Koufax rookie card? Guys, it's a sweet spot! It balances condition and affordability. A PSA 6 signifies that the card is in Excellent condition. While it won't be flawless like a Gem Mint 10, it will still possess strong eye appeal and retain much of its original detail. Here’s a breakdown:
- Centering: The image on the card might be slightly off-center.
- Corners: The corners may exhibit minor wear, such as slight rounding or fuzzing.
- Edges: The edges could have a few small imperfections, like minor chipping or nicks.
- Surface: The surface might display some minor scratches or print spots.
Despite these imperfections, a PSA 6 Sandy Koufax rookie card is still considered to be in great shape. It's a card that has been handled and enjoyed but has also been reasonably well-preserved. The key advantage of a PSA 6 grade is that it offers a more affordable entry point into owning a Koufax rookie card compared to higher grades like PSA 8 or PSA 9. These higher-graded cards can command significantly higher prices, making them less accessible to the average collector.
Furthermore, a PSA 6 grade provides a level of protection and authentication. The card has been examined by experts at PSA, ensuring its authenticity and providing a standardized assessment of its condition. This eliminates the guesswork and uncertainty that can come with buying raw (ungraded) cards. When you purchase a PSA 6 Sandy Koufax rookie card, you can be confident that you're getting a genuine card that has been accurately graded.

Caring for Your Prized Possession
Alright, you've finally landed your Sandy Koufax rookie card PSA 6! Now, let's talk about protecting your investment. Proper storage and handling are crucial to maintaining the card's condition and value over time. Here are some essential tips:
- Keep it Graded: Since your card is already graded by PSA, leave it in its protective holder. This holder is designed to protect the card from damage and tampering.
- Store in a Cool, Dry Place: Avoid storing your card in areas with high humidity or extreme temperatures. These conditions can damage the card over time.
- Avoid Direct Sunlight: Direct sunlight can fade the colors on the card and cause it to deteriorate. Store your card in a dark place, away from direct sunlight.
- Handle with Care: When handling your card, always wash your hands first to remove any dirt or oils. Hold the card by the edges to avoid touching the surface.
- Consider a Display Case: If you want to display your card, consider investing in a display case that offers UV protection. This will help protect the card from fading and damage.
By following these simple tips, you can ensure that your Sandy Koufax rookie card remains in excellent condition for years to come, preserving its value and your enjoyment of this iconic piece of baseball history.
